Hi everyone. I have found a Morris 850 in a falling down barn. Last registration was 1982. It has been sitting a long long time and will need a complete restore. Looking around there are others similar complete for $15000 upwards. Trying to determine what is an appropriate amount of money that I would need to spend on this car to bring it back to life, or am I better spending the money and getting one already done. It would be a shame to leave it there but I feel it is possibly going to cost more than it is worth to get it done, even if I do a lot of the work myself.

Any help indicating costs for restores would be greatly appreciated, as this will also determine what I think the car is worth in current state.

IMO a basic rebuild will cost 10k with you doing pretty much ALL the work. I don't believe a resto can be done for profit at the end of the day. But if you like/love the car and can do the work yourself (to keep costs down) well then it's definatly worth it :)

I have one just like that..WITH a famous name (in certain circles 8) on the rego list...

In the UK it would be worth real money. Here? it a decent shell and so's probably worth a few thou.

If you get it for pin money ..and have the space to stash it away its probably a worthwhile toy to have.

If you're looking to cash in then, if they give it to you, you'll probably make a profit. Unless you can do lots yourself you're at least $25K away from something you can show off in...
